Mandarin-Language Blog from Moguldom Media Group Taps Into China's Booming New Media Market

New York (PRWEB) October 9, 2007 -- Moguldom Media Group, an innovative new media company and investment firm, today announced the launch of MingXingYao.com, a blog covering both Chinese and American celebrities. The site builds on the proven business model of established Moguldom sites such as Bossip.com and Lossip.com, the top celebrity gossip blogs serving urban and Latin American consumers.

Published in Mandarin, MingXingYao.com is positioned to take advantage China's of rapid growth in both Internet usage and online ad spending. 137 million Chinese consumers were online at the end of 2006, and analysts expect the emerging economic giant to overtake the United States next year. Forecasts by Deutsche Bank call for online advertising in China to reach $1.79 billion in 2008, up from $731 million this year. The 2008 Olympic Games are expected to spur further growth; the Chinese Internet portals Sina and Sohu each pulled more than $5 million in ad revenue during this year's soccer World Cup.

As China moves online, MingXingYao.com will introduce its consumers to the engrossing world of celebrity gossip at Western levels of quality and production value, while providing advertisers with a highly engaged, largely untapped audience.

Investing In China: Chinese Banks
China?s banking sector has traditionally served as a party-controlled feeding trough for its inefficient, unprofitable state-owned enterprises (SOEs), most of which were technically insolvent. The process was simple ? extend a loan to an unqualified SOE applicant, then write off the loan as a bad debt when it failed to repay. This situation is beginning to change, and Chinese banks are attracting the attention of foreign banks that are beginning to view them as investment opportunities rather than potential competitors. Nevertheless, China?s banking industry is beset by several problems.
